Swordfish sukiyaki (bon app)

Yield: 2 servings

Measure Ingredient

½ \N 6 3/4-oz pkg rice sticks (noodles)
\N \N Boiling water
1 cup Clam juice
6 tablespoons Sake
¼ cup Soy sauce
1 tablespoon (to 2-tb) sugar
2 tablespoons Vegetable oil
2 \N Bunches green onions (white and light green parts), halved lengthwise and cut into 1 1/2-inch pieces
¾ pounds Swordfish, cut diagonally into 1/3-inch slices
2 \N 3 1/2-oz pkg enoki mushrooms trimmed
¼ teaspoon Minced fresh ginger
½ \N 14.2-oz pkg Japanese tofu, cut into 2 1/2x1/3-inch strips
1 bunch Watercress, stemmed

Place rice sticks in large bowl. Add enough boiling water to cover.

Let stand until softened, 15 minutes.

Meanwhile, combine clam juice, sake, soy sauce and sugar in small bowl; stir until sugar dissolves. Heat oil in heavy large skillet over high heat. Add green onions and stir until beginning to soften and just beginning to color, about 2 minutes. Add swordfish, mushrooms and ginger and stir 1 minute. Add clam juice mixture, then tofu and watercress. Simmer until fish is just cooked through, about 1 minute. Drain noodles and diride between bowls. Spoon fish mixture over.
